コマンドプロンプトを使うには?

解決


Brock  2002-05-23 17:30:37  No: 915  IP: [192.*.*.*]

また質問です。
プログラムでコマンドプロンプトにコマンドを送って、
その返事(?)を受け取るにはどのようにすればいいのでしょうか?

編集 削除
にしの  2002-05-23 22:18:40  No: 916  IP: [192.*.*.*]

何をするかによりますが、コマンドプロンプトは状態の保持が(通常は)できませんから、毎回コマンドプロンプトを起動するようにすればよいと思います。

単なる起動ならShellExecute。戻り値を得るなら、CreateProcess。ShellExecuteExでも戻り値を取得できるかも知れません。

編集 削除
たかみちえ  URL  2002-05-24 01:02:01  No: 917  IP: [192.*.*.*]

どこかにログを出力させて、
それをあとで読む方法もありますね。
バッチファイルについてで、こんなページを見つけました。
http://www25.cds.ne.jp/~kamiken/bach/bach.html
どうやらログ出力は、ほとんどのコマンドでできるようです。

編集 削除
Brock  2002-06-01 12:36:45  No: 918  IP: [192.*.*.*]

ありがとうございます
うまくやることができました

編集 削除